Transaction cd96c17091d6fc878b0c127d3cfaefb39cb9a53b1014ea6da2196041f3de8937
1 Input
2 Outputs
- cd96c17091d6fc878b0c127d3cfaefb39cb9a53b1014ea6da2196041f3de8937:0
- cd96c17091d6fc878b0c127d3cfaefb39cb9a53b1014ea6da2196041f3de8937:1
value 404907
address 18BuWYnjsgaVxe8k1d5tegsyGFnVFCWEJd
value 5381969
address 134kJjBWgNNP6PmNtpUjVumRX1bB5uwL7w